Знали ли вы, что при помощи нейросетей можно не только генерировать картинки, создавать интерьеры, оживлять фотографии и делать прочие манипуляции с графикой, но и генерировать абсолютно реалистичные лица несуществующих людей. Данная технология отличается от дипфейка, где мы заменяем лицо одного человека лицом другого, создавая своего рода подделку. Здесь же создаются абсолютно уникальные портреты людей, которые никогда не существовали в реальности – они полностью сгенерированы алгоритмами нейросети.
«Да зачем вообще это надо?» — спросите вы. Во-первых, это довольно интересно – создавать что-то, что вы никогда не встретите в реальности. Когда вы смотрите на фото человека, смотрите в его абсолютно живые глаза, видите в них отблеск, и понимаете, что этот человек не существует, его никогда не было и не будет, реально становится немного не по себе…
Во-вторых, такие сгенерированные портреты можно абсолютно спокойно использовать в любых целях. Раз этих людей нет, то кто будет предъявлять вам претензии за неправомерное использование их фотографий? Я, к примеру, генерирую и использую такие фото для написания подобных публикаций. Просто взять фото какого-то человека из интернет – это неправильно. Он вам не дал согласие на такие действия и в любой момент может выдвинуть претензию.
Однако оставим в стороне всевозможные аспекты и способы применения сгенерированных портретов, и перейдем непосредственно к описанию онлайн сервисов, при помощи которых это всё стало возможным.
UnrealPerson
Самый первый сервис, который мы рассмотрим, является генератором случайных лиц. Алгоритм нейросети обучен на миллиардах человеческих лиц, и это помогает ему создавать действительно правдоподобные портреты несуществующих в природе людей.
Всё, что от вас требуется, это нажать кнопку «Generate». Если сгенерированное фото вам понравилось, и вы хотите сохранить его, нажмите кнопку «Download». Никаких водяных знаков на финальном изображении не будет.
Помимо фотографий людей, вы также можете генерировать в UnrealPerson уникальные фото:
- Кошек
- Лошадей
- Абстракций
- Пляжей (у меня почему-то не работает)
Плюсы UnrealPerson:
- Бесплатно
- Очень простой интерфейс – всего две кнопки
- Отсутствие водяных знаков на портрете
Минусы UnrealPerson:
- Нельзя задавать параметры лица (пол, возраст и пр.)
ThisPersonDoesNotExist
Следующая нейросеть носит название «this person does not exist». В отличие от предыдущего сервиса, этот более функционален поскольку позволяет генерировать лица несуществующих людей не случайным образом, а по заданным параметрам:
- Пол
- Возраст
- Этническая принадлежность
Поэтому, если у вас стоит сдача сгенерировать лицо ребенка, то здесь это будет сделать гораздо легче.
Полученный портрет можно скачать бесплатно, но на нём будет водяной знак в виде url сайта: this-person-does-not-exist.com. Кстати, рекомендую скачивать не путем нажатия одноименной кнопки, поскольку в этом случае вас заставят ждать целых 15 секунд, а через контекстное меню браузера:
- Кликнуть правой клавишей мыши на картинке
- Выбрать пункт «Сохранить изображение как»
Ну а если вы хотите убрать водяной знак и получить файл с более высоким разрешением (1024x1024px вместо 512x512px), то придется заплатить $14.95. На мой взгляд, как-то дороговато за одно фото.
Плюсы Thispersondoesnotexist:
- Бесплатно, если не смущает наличие водяного знака
- Есть параметры генерации лиц
Минусы Thispersondoesnotexist:
- Высокая стоимость одного портрета несуществующего человека
GeneratedPhotos
Данная нейросеть является уже настоящим онлайн генератором лиц людей и позволяет создавать портреты по целому ряду параметров:
- Положение головы в кадре
- Пол
- Возраст
- Цвет кожи (национальная принадлежность)
- Цвет глаз
- Цвет волос
- Длина волос
- Эмоция
Вы также можете заранее выбрать тип фона для портрета: прозрачный либо сплошная заливка произвольным цветом.
Строго говоря, вы ничего не генерируете на сайте Generated Photos с ноля. Всё уже сгенерировано заранее (база сервиса насчитывает более 2,6 миллионов уникальных лиц), а вы просто просматриваете базу, делаете выборку по параметрам выбираете из того, что уже есть.
Скачивание изображений платное: 9$ либо 18$. В последнем случае лицо человека, которое вы скачали, будет навсегда удалено с сайта, и у вас будет полный эксклюзив. Также есть платная подписка на месяц (19,99$) либо на год (199$).
Плюсы Generated Photos:
- Огромная база уникальных лиц
- Широкий набор параметров, в том числе выбор эмоции
Минусы Generated Photos:
- Платное скачивание
WhitchFaceIsReal
Напоследок приведу вам онлайн сервис, который тоже можно использовать как генератор лиц, но его идея несколько иная. По сути, это викторина, суть которой состоит в том, сможете ли вы из двух представленных фотографий выбрать ту, где запечатлен реальный человек, а не сгенерированный нейросетью. После нажатия на одну из фото правильный вариант будет обведен зеленой рамкой.
На первый взгляд, задача кажется несложной, но в большинстве случаев определить несуществующих людей удается только по небольшим мелочам, искажениям и артефактам. Попробуйте сами: https://www.whichfaceisreal.com/index.php
По имеющейся статистике 90% подделок не распознаются обычным человеком и никак не отличаются от реальных фото людей. Вам нужно проявить всё своё внимание, потому что системы визуальной обработки у людей намного сильнее, чем у любой нейросети.